			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>Prime Minister Yusuf Raza Gilani on Monday regretted the insinuation emanating from the US about Pakistan’s sincerity in the war against terror. He asked which other country of the world had made more sacrifices than Pakistan in the campaign to eradicate the common enemy. He refuted the reports about the existence of a Quetta Shura or the Afghan Taliban leadership in Pakistan and reiterated Pakistan’s desire to fence its border with Afghanistan in case the US could persuade the Afghan government to do so.</p>
<p>Talking to a US delegation led by Senator Carl Levin, chairman of the US Senate’s Armed Services Committee, Gilani said greater trust building was in the interest of a long-term strategic partnership between the two countries. He underscored the need to bridge the existing trust deficit between Pakistan and the United States. The prime minister reassured the delegation of his government’s sincere efforts to build upon their traditionally cordial bilateral ties, spanning over 60 years.</p>
<p>However, he urged the US to ensure an early disbursement of the long overdue payments under the Coalition Support Fund, the speedy provision of drone technology and sharing of credible and actionable intelligence with Pakistani agencies.</p>
<p>He urged the US and other major world powers to use their influence with India to help resolve the Kashmir dispute to enable Pakistan to exclusively focus on its western border. </p>
<p>Gilani hoped that the US and the international community would fulfill their commitments to support Pakistan in building the capacity of its law enforcement agencies and undertake the required development in the under-developed areas in order to address the root cause of militancy.</p>
<p>Senator Levin said that bipartisan consultations would be organized to resolve the issue as soon as possible. He appreciated Pakistan’s critical and vital role as the frontline state in the war against terror and lauded the success achieved by the Pakistan’s armed forces in Malakand and South Waziristan regions. Levin said he was more optimistic than ever that the Pakistan-US ties were destined to go from strength to strength. The US senator assured Prime Minister Gilani that disbursement of the Coalition Support Fund would be fast-tracked and support to Pakistan’s exports to US markets would be increased.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p><img src="http://pakbee.com/wp-content/uploads/2010/01/Prime-Minister-of-Pakistan-20101.gif" alt="" title="Prime Minister of Pakistan 2010" width="227" height="152" class="alignleft size-full wp-image-989" />ISLAMABAD: Prime Minister Syed Yousuf Raza Gilani stressed that Charter of Democracy (CoD) would be implemented and said it is the biggest mistake of the government to avoid acting upon it.</p>
<p>Talking to media, he said the government achieved extraordinary successes in the war against terrorism and the spell of successes does not stop here, adding the government has to its credit a biggest success that it won public support for war on terror.</p>
<p>He said the basic failure in Afghanistan in this connection is that the war lacks public support there, adding he ironed out issues on public support for the anti-terror war.</p>
<p>The people are standing by the government and Pak Army, he maintained adding Pak Army rendered invaluable sacrifices and Rs50 million have been donated to Shuhada Fund of the Pak Army in each province.</p>
<p>The PM Gilani said the use of army provides the 10 percent of the solution of the issue and the rest of the success is dependent on political and social basis.</p>
<p>The operation in South Waziristan Agency is in progress quite successfully and extremists are fleeing to Orakzai, the PM Gilani said adding the terrorists are being defeated and the attacks on the civilian population is testimony of their retributive activities.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>Chief Minister Punjab Mian Muhammad Shahbaz Sharif, signaling an abject sugar crisis looming over Pakistan, has asked Prime Minister Syed Yousuf Raza Gilani to get the directives issued to Trading Corporation of Pakistan (TCoP) for import of sugar in the earliest possible ease, Geo news reported on Wednesday (30-Dec-09).</p>
<p>In a letter written to PM Gilani, CM Punjab said sugar mills are producing sugar below production capacity owing to low supply of sugar cane, which might result in shortage of 1.2 metric tonnes of sugar in 2010.</p>

<p>The first state of the art JF-17 Thunder multi-role fighter plane produced in Pakistan Aeronautical Complex (PAC) Kamra handed over to Pakistan Air Force.</p>
<p>Prime Minister Syed Yusuf Raza Gilani was the chief guest at the rolling out which held at Pakistan Aeronautical Complex at Kamra.</p>
<p>“On this historic occasion, I congratulate the nation as JF-17 is not only a PAF programme but a national project. This day will be remembered as a landmark in the history of Pakistan,” he said.</p>
<p>PM said PAF has repeatedly proved equal to the task even in the most challenging times, measuring up to the expectations of the nation in safeguarding the sacred soil and skies of Pakistan. In the recent drive against militants, PAF side by side with Pak Army is endeavouring to root out terrorism from the country, the premier said.</p>
<p>“I am grateful to our <strong>Chinese</strong> friends for providing PAF the required technical assistance for the programme,” Gilani said.</p>
<p>Chief of Army Staff General Ashfaq Pervez Kayani, Air Chief Marshal Rao Qamar Suleman and Chinese ambassador were also present in the ceremony.</p>
<p>Later, talking to media, Prime Minister Gilani said there are only 34 politicians among 8,000 NRO beneficiaries. He said all dictators including Pervez Musharraf used name of accountability for passing time. Replying to a question about Kerry-Lugar bill, prime minister said there is excellent relationship between government and army.</p>

<p>Forbes magazine just released their “World’s Most Powerful People” list, and guess what – Pakistan PM Yousaf Raza Gilani, our very own political magician, made the cut. Ranked at #38 (out of 67), one slot behind Osama bin Laden and two behind Indian PM Manmohan Singh, Forbes wrote,</p>
<blockquote><p>Less powerful than bin Laden—can’t find him in his own country. Oversees Pakistan’s fledgling civilian government, ceded responsibility for tracking down terrorists to military. Busy fending off Obama, Taliban, Al-Qaeda, deposed militant groups. A little defensive? ‘We want stability in the region. We ourselves are a victim of terrorism and extremism.’ Still has keys to Pakistan’s nuclear arsenal.</p></blockquote>
<p>What Forbes fails to factor in is how well Gilani manages to fend off such forces, or whether it is he we should credit for being able to manage it all in the first place. If the Taliban, Al Qaeda and deposed militant groups are the topics du jour, than shouldn’t Gen. Ashfaq Kayani – the man commanding Pakistan’s armed forces – have made the cut? Moreover, it could be argued that President Asif Ali Zardari is really the “human pinata” who takes beatings from all sides, as evidenced by the recent letter sent by President Obama to his Pakistani counterpart. In the letter, delivered by national security adviser Gen. Jim Jones, Obama said “he expected Mr. Zardari to rally the nation’s political and national security institutions in a united campaign against extremists threatening Pakistan and Afghanistan.” Failing to do so, noted the NY Times, “would undercut the new strategy and troop increase for Afghanistan” he is preparing to approve.</p>
<p>In a recently released article infused with the byline, “Zardari Attempting to Fend off Maneuvers by Military, Intelligence,” MSNBC discusses the fate of Zardari, “who is engaged in seemingly never-ending battles with the country’s powerful military and intelligence establishments.” It seems that as Zardari is increasingly buried under heaps of criticism, political stand-offs, and scandals, [French submarines, anyone?], his Prime Minister – henceforth known as Jadoogar (“magician”) Gilani is sitting pretty, relatively unscathed, and now a member of the Forbes fraternity. How do you like them apples? As Nadir Hassan over at Newsline noted, this isn’t entirely undeserving, given that Gilani has won some political victories. Moreover, he wrote, “Gilani’s power has increased as Zardari has alienated more and more Pakistanis. Fairly or not, Gilani is seen as a counterpoint to Zardari which has allowed him to oppose the president as the country turns against him.”</p>
<p>If I were the Pakistani establishment, I would take the Forbes rankings with a grain of salt, especially considering that Osama bin Laden somehow snagged the 37th spot and Oprah Winfrey is ranked all the way up at #45, [she gives cars to her audience and threw her weight behind Barack Obama, for God's sake!] Another curious and bizarre decision? Dawood Ibrahim Kaskar, India’s most wanted man, is apparently the 50th most powerful person in the world. The Forbes reasoning further solidifies why these rankings should be laughed at rather than taken seriously – “Rumor has it he’s hiding out in Pakistan, protected by appearance-altering plastic surgery as well as friends in the Pakistani intelligence community.”</p>
